The application uses JPA entities with the following main tables:
- users - Base user information
- patients - Patient-specific data
- doctors - Doctor information
- appointments - Patient appointments
- medical_inventory - Medical supplies and medications
- payments - Payment records
- transactions - Financial transactions
- wallets - Patient wallet balances
- notifications - System notifications
The application is configured to:
- Use PostgreSQL as the database
- Auto-create database schema on startup
- Run on port 8081
- Use UUIDs for entity IDs
- Include JPA auditing for created/updated timestamps
- The application uses Spring Boot 3.5.5
- JPA/Hibernate for data persistence
- Spring Security for basic security configuration
- Lombok for reducing boilerplate code
- Flyway migrations (currently disabled for development)
